Ruby

Ruby

Rubyで新しいアイデアを試すための環境

Rubyは、その柔軟性と簡潔さから、プログラマーが新しいアイデアを試すのに最適な環境を提供します。Rubyの設計哲学は、「楽しさ」と「使いやすさ」に重きを置いており、新しい試みを迅速にプロトタイプとして実行することができます。1. Ruby...
Ruby

Rubyのバージョンアップで高速化されたポイントとは?

Rubyはそのシンプルで直感的な構文で広く使用されており、毎年新しいバージョンが登場しています。特にパフォーマンスの向上は多くの開発者にとって重要な関心事です。本記事では、Rubyがバージョンアップごとにどのように高速化されているのか、また...
Ruby

Ruby 3.0以降のマルチスレッド性能向上についての詳細解説

Rubyはそのシンプルで直感的な構文で広く使用されているプログラミング言語ですが、パフォーマンス向上には常に注目されています。特に、マルチスレッド性能に関する改善は多くのユーザーにとって重要な問題です。本記事では、Ruby 3.0以降のマル...
Ruby

Rubyの将来性:今後も使われ続けるプログラミング言語か?

Rubyは、1995年に日本の松本行弘氏によって開発されたプログラミング言語であり、その簡潔で直感的な構文が特徴です。特に、Web開発フレームワーク「Ruby on Rails」の登場以来、Rubyは非常に人気を博しました。しかし、現在にお...
Ruby

RubyはJITコンパイラ(YJIT)を搭載しているか?その特徴と利点

Rubyは、従来のインタープリター方式ではパフォーマンスが課題とされてきました。しかし、JIT(Just-In-Time)コンパイラを搭載することで、パフォーマンス向上が期待されています。この記事では、RubyのJITコンパイラについて詳し...
Ruby

Rubyは長期運用に耐えられるか?その強みと課題を徹底解説

Rubyは、シンプルで読みやすいコードを書くことができるプログラミング言語として人気があります。特に、Ruby on Railsフレームワークによって、ウェブ開発において広く使用されています。しかし、長期的な運用に耐えられるかどうかは気にな...
Ruby

Rubyは保守性が高いコードが書けるか?コード品質と保守性の観点から解説

Rubyはそのシンプルさと直感的な文法により、多くの開発者に愛されているプログラミング言語です。しかし、Rubyで書かれたコードが本当に保守性が高いのか、という点については疑問を持つ開発者も多いかもしれません。本記事では、Rubyを用いたコ...
Ruby

Rubyで大規模アプリケーションは安定して動作するか?

Rubyはその簡潔さと開発者の生産性を重視した特徴で広く使用されています。しかし、大規模アプリケーションの開発においても安定して動作するのかという疑問を抱く方も少なくありません。この記事では、Rubyが大規模アプリケーションでも安定して動作...
Ruby

Rubyのパフォーマンス改善とベンチマーク結果の現状

Rubyはそのシンプルさと美しいコードで広く愛されていますが、パフォーマンスが他のプログラミング言語に比べて劣るという認識もありました。しかし、近年ではRubyのパフォーマンス向上が続いており、特にベンチマーク結果においても改善が見られます...
Ruby

Rubyでのメモリ使用量最適化の方法とは?

Rubyはシンプルで強力なプログラミング言語ですが、時にはメモリ使用量が問題になることがあります。特に大量のデータを扱う場合や長時間実行されるプロセスでは、メモリ管理の最適化が重要です。この記事では、Rubyでのメモリ使用量を最適化する方法...
タイトルとURLをコピーしました